    RORMaxx Formula AE looks good on paper - AutoblogGreen




    All that makes the Formula AE look great on paper: a 0-60 time of less than 4 seconds, a top speed of 155 mph and covered with some flexible photovoltaic panels. Oh, and this thing would have a range of more than 200 miles per 1.5 hour charge.

    Rory: The way in which the system will specifically work is classified, but I can tell you that there will be a flap that closes at the point where the energy lost under the drag of the ducting is greater than the energy recovered from air. Our system is currently giving us 200 volts at <40 mph wind speed...


    Umm, if they actually wanted to talk about energy recovery wouldn't they want to use watts? Volts are fairly meaningless in this context.

    Also isn't the term classified typically used only for government secrets?
